How we score →Odyssey-2 is a breakthrough interactive video model that streams AI-generated video instantly at 20 frames per second, allowing users to interact with the video in real time. Unlike traditional AI video tools that require lengthy batch processing, Odyssey-2 turns a fixed clip into a live, emergent experience where you can guide the narrative via text prompts as the video plays. Targeting filmmakers, game designers, and creative storytellers, Odyssey-2 enables on-the-fly storyboarding, dynamic scene direction, and interactive narrative prototyping. The underlying model processes prediction and rendering in a single continuous loop, eliminating the 'render-and-wait' paradigm. What sets Odyssey-2 apart is its unprecedented latency — sub-50ms per frame — making it the first truly interactive AI video platform. It supports variable-length streams up to several minutes, with consistent character and scene coherence maintained through its temporal memory architecture. Odyssey-2 is designed for both solo creators and teams, offering a web-based editor with compositing layers, multi-track prompting, and export at up to 4K resolution. The platform is currently in early access with a freemium model.
Odyssey-2 is a genuinely novel product that redefines what AI video generation can be. If you have any interest in interactive storytelling or real-time visual exploration, the free tier is an easy yes. For serious production, the Creator or Pro plans are necessary, but the cost is reasonable compared to the time saved. That said, the model is not yet ready for final-frame cinematic quality; colors and textures can have a slightly synthetic sheen. It shines brightest as a ideation and pre-vis tool. If your use case demands polished outputs with zero artifacts, consider combining Odyssey-2 with a traditional renderer. The API is well-documented and opens up possibilities for integration into game engines. The community is still small but passionate. As of mid-2026, Odyssey-2 remains an evolving platform with a clear trajectory toward more stability and higher fidelity.
